Counting the victims of the Texas church shooting

We have continued to discuss the Texas church shooting and the best choice of words when discussing the number of deaths in the attack. Police have reported that the gunman killed 26 people. However, we now know that they were counting the fetus of one of the victims.

Fighting for access in Cohen hearings

An attorney representing five news organizations, including The Associated Press, successfully persuaded a judge to release the name of a third client of President Donald Trump’s personal attorney, Michael Cohen, in a notable victory for public access.
